Show / Hide Table of Contents

Class MessagingDataService

Inheritance
object
MessagingDataService
Implements
IMessagingDataService
Inherited Members
object.ToString()
object.Equals(object)
object.Equals(object, object)
object.ReferenceEquals(object, object)
object.GetHashCode()
object.GetType()
object.MemberwiseClone()
Namespace: DotNetNuke.Services.Messaging.Data
Assembly: DotNetNuke.dll
Syntax
public class MessagingDataService : IMessagingDataService

Constructors

MessagingDataService()

Declaration
public MessagingDataService()

Methods

GetInboxCount(int, int)

Declaration
public int GetInboxCount(int portalID, int userID)
Parameters
Type Name Description
int portalID
int userID
Returns
Type Description
int

GetMessageByID(int)

Declaration
public IDataReader GetMessageByID(int messageId)
Parameters
Type Name Description
int messageId
Returns
Type Description
IDataReader

GetNewMessageCount(int, int)

Declaration
public int GetNewMessageCount(int portalID, int userID)
Parameters
Type Name Description
int portalID
int userID
Returns
Type Description
int

GetNextMessageForDispatch(Guid)

Declaration
public IDataReader GetNextMessageForDispatch(Guid schedulerInstance)
Parameters
Type Name Description
Guid schedulerInstance
Returns
Type Description
IDataReader

GetUserInbox(int, int, int, int)

Declaration
public IDataReader GetUserInbox(int portalID, int userID, int pageNumber, int pageSize)
Parameters
Type Name Description
int portalID
int userID
int pageNumber
int pageSize
Returns
Type Description
IDataReader

MarkMessageAsDispatched(int)

Declaration
public void MarkMessageAsDispatched(int messageID)
Parameters
Type Name Description
int messageID

SaveMessage(Message)

Declaration
public long SaveMessage(Message objMessaging)
Parameters
Type Name Description
Message objMessaging
Returns
Type Description
long

UpdateMessage(Message)

Declaration
public void UpdateMessage(Message message)
Parameters
Type Name Description
Message message

Implements

IMessagingDataService

Extension Methods

JsonExtensionsWeb.ToJson(object)
Back to top by the community, for the community... #DNNCMS